(1.) Petitioners are currently holding the post of Private Secretary. They had joined service under DDA as Stenographers. Prior to amalgamation of the posts of Personal Assistants with Private Secretaries, post of Personal Assistant was a promotional post from the feeder cadre of Senior Stenographers. Post of Senior Stenographer was in the pay scale of Rs.1200-2040 and Rs.1400-2600. The post of a Personal Assistant was in the pay scale of Rs.1640-2900. Post of Private Secretary was in the pay scale of Rs.2000-3500. Personal Assistants were promoted as Private Secretaries. The post of Senior Stenographer is a Class III post and the post of Personal Assistant is a Class II post.
(2.) In the year 1990, Government of India vide OM No.2/1/90/C dated 31.7.1990 revised the pay scales of Stenographers who were earlier in the pre-revised pay scale of Rs.425-700 to Rs.1640-2900. This revision was made retrospectively applicable with effect from 1.1.1986. This was due to the implementation of the recommendation of the 4th Pay Commission.
(3.) Under the DDA, pay scale to the post of Personal Assistant was revised to Rs.1640-2900 with effect from 1.1.1986 from the pre-revised scale of Rs.550-900 and the pay scale of Private Secretaries was revised from Rs.650-1200 to Rs.2000-3500.
